B bravercaohao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-28 #1 怎样限制自已开发的应用程序只能运行一次(在上次运行之前未退出前).
H HunterTeam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-28 #3 给你个函数,参数是你的程序运行时在任务栏上显示的标题,另外要在uses部分加上Winprocs。 function F_FileFind(B_FileHead:String):boolean; //检查程序是否已运行 var B_Hwnd:Hwnd; begin B_Hwnd:=Winprocs.FindWindow(nil,PChar(b_FileHead)); if B_Hwnd<> 0 then Result:=true else Result:=false; end;
给你个函数,参数是你的程序运行时在任务栏上显示的标题,另外要在uses部分加上Winprocs。 function F_FileFind(B_FileHead:String):boolean; //检查程序是否已运行 var B_Hwnd:Hwnd; begin B_Hwnd:=Winprocs.FindWindow(nil,PChar(b_FileHead)); if B_Hwnd<> 0 then Result:=true else Result:=false; end;
S shenloqi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-28 #5 你还是老老实实的查找以前的帖子吧,连上面的的解释都看不懂,估计就不会什么互斥, 自定义消息的了。